What is Spray Foam Insulation?

Spray foam insulation is a type of insulation that is applied as a liquid and expands into a foam, filling gaps, cracks, and cavities in your home. This expansion creates a continuous barrier against air leakage, dramatically improving energy efficiency. It’s commonly used in attics, walls, and crawlspaces, with attic spray foam insulation being particularly effective in reducing heating and cooling costs.

There are two main types of spray foam: open-cell and closed-cell. Open-cell foam is lighter and flexible, ideal for interior walls and ceilings, while closed-cell foam is denser, providing higher R-values and moisture resistance, making it suitable for exterior walls and attics.


5 Benefits of Spray Foam Insulation

The benefits of spray foam insulation extend beyond energy efficiency. Homeowners can enjoy:

  • Reduced Energy Consumption: By sealing gaps and preventing air leaks, spray foam reduces the workload on HVAC systems, lowering energy bills.

  • Enhanced Comfort: Consistent indoor temperatures with fewer drafts.

  • Noise Reduction: Foam insulation dampens outside noise, making homes quieter.

  • Moisture Control: Closed-cell foam provides a barrier against water and humidity, protecting your home’s structure.

  • Pest Resistance: Sealed gaps reduce entry points for insects and rodents.

These advantages make attic spray insulation and whole-home applications an appealing investment for long-term savings and comfort.


Environmental Considerations

Many homeowners wonder about the ecological impact of spray foam insulation. While traditional insulation materials like fiberglass and cellulose have lower environmental footprints during manufacturing, spray foam has its own set of eco-friendly benefits:

  • Energy Efficiency: The most significant environmental impact comes from the energy saved over the life of the home. Reduced energy consumption translates into lower carbon emissions, making spray foam a greener choice.

  • Longevity: Spray foam insulation lasts for decades without settling or losing performance, minimizing the need for replacement and reducing waste.

  • Recyclability and Waste Management: While spray foam itself isn’t widely recyclable, proper installation by professional installers ensures minimal waste. Excess foam can be trimmed and disposed of responsibly.

  • Low Global Warming Potential (GWP) Options: Modern spray foam formulations use eco-friendlier blowing agents, significantly lowering the environmental footprint compared to older products.

Understanding these factors helps homeowners make informed choices while prioritizing both efficiency and sustainability.
